About 21 Norman Avenue
21 Norman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Bradford (BD2 2LY). It has a recorded floor area of 73 m² (around 786 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(November 2018)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ump.
It hasn't traded since December 2009, a hold of 16 years that's notably long for the area.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. At 73 m² it's 15.1%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(86 m² median across 17 EPCs). Across 1995–2009,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£201,000 is 48.9% above the 2009 sale price.
